Daily records don't impress me as much as monthly records, but more impressive is the number of days for a certain value.; with that said...

Bridgeport,CT normal amount of days in the single digits or colder in "January" is 3. They have 10 this month alone. WTF?

Its a record for February with 10 days below 10°F & 3 away from all time Jan 1982 with 12. Definitely feels unique around here. I've always said getting into the single digits is special and you have to get lucky around here....that's in mid winter... NOT February!! Feels weird!

9 days left in February, BDR having an 8th coldest winter with average of 29.0° & having the coldest month All Time with average of 20.2°

So many stats. Not sure what to post.

White Plains went to -1°

Last time White Plains, NY went below 0 was Jan 2011. B4 that was Jan 2005.
Been since 1979 that they went below 0 for month of February

Here's another one:

This will almost certainly (given next week's forecast where even the highs there are supposed to be in the 20s most of the days) be the first time since 1978 that both January AND February averaged under 30° in Central Park (January "just got in" at 29.9). In 1978 just like now February will be colder than January (not as rare a feat, it happened in 2008 and 2013 for example). Before that the last time was 1968 and before that it was 1936 so it's quite rare indeed!

And BDR has a shot at tying or breaking the record for most "under 10" in a month, as they may make it tonight , Monday night, and possibly Thursday or Friday night. Which would mean almost half the month had low temperatures under 10 degrees, wow!
